CFD ANALYSIS OF INVESTIGATION OF HEAT TRANSFER USING SINGLE SWIRLING JET AIR IMPINGEMENT WITH TWISTED TAPES

Abstract: This paper reports the computational fluid dynamics (CFD) modelling of heat transfer analysis from a heated target surface, using single swirling jet air impingement at different Reynolds numbers. Swirl is produced by using a nozzle body with half-length downstream twisted tape insert (HLDI). The nozzle to plate (target surface) distance and twist ratio (y) of twisted tape is taken to be constant as 21mm (H/D = 1) and y = 2.93 respectively. Different Reynolds numbers as 12000, 17000, 22000 and 27000 are used to investigate the heat transfer characteristics on heated surface.
